Marvel Studios just dropped the official trailer for season two of ‘Loki’. This is the first of any Marvel Studios show to get a second season. Take a look:

There is so much to discuss in this trailer. We left season 1 with Loki misplaced in another timeline. Characters that he had grown close to, like Owen Wilson’s Mobius, did not know who he was.

Tom Hiddleston’s Loki is revealed to be suffering from “Time Slipping” which he describes as “being pulled through time, between the past and the present”.

This was caused by Sophia Di Martino’s Sylvie killing He Who Remains (a variant of Jonathan Majors’ Kang), which breaks the singular timeline into the multiverse.

In his time-slipping, Loki sees the world in “utter destruction“, which sets up the storyline for season 2. There isn’t much more revealed, but we do know that Kang is a key antagonist.

There was speculation around whether, or not, the role of Kang would be reduced or recast, due to Jonathan Majors domestic violence charges, but he is shown multiple times in the trailer and is said to be in “about half the episodes”.

We also get a first look at Ke Huy Quan’s character: Q.B, who works at the Time Variance Authority (TVA) with Mobius.
